Clear selections as needed in right.rs

This commit is contained in:
2Shirt 2024-11-12 23:38:00 -08:00
parent df6623ef36
commit 5e29c1ab48
Signed by: 2Shirt
GPG key ID: 152FAC923B0E132C

View file

@ -92,6 +92,13 @@ impl Component for Right {
Action::SetMode(new_mode) => {
self.prev_mode = self.cur_mode;
self.cur_mode = new_mode;
match self.cur_mode {
Mode::SelectDisks | Mode::SelectParts => {
self.selections[0] = None;
self.selections[1] = None;
}
_ => {}
}
}
Action::UpdateDiskList(disks) => self.list_disks.set_items(disks),
_ => {}
@ -221,9 +228,6 @@ impl Component for Right {
}
}
}
(_, Mode::SelectTableType) => {
//
}
(_, Mode::SelectParts) | (Mode::SelectParts, Mode::Confirm) => {
//
}